“World’s Biggest Stunt Show” Opens to Record Audiences

News

“Danger Island, ” the non-stop live action show featured at Chimelong Paradise in Guangzhou, China, re-opened to record crowds for the start of the Chinese International Labor Holiday. The new show adds freestyle motorcycles and an exciting new motorcycle fire slide to an already packed list of stunt vehicles, stunt fighting, special FX and pyro.

“Over 20, 000 people packed into see the shows, ” says Show Producer, David Draves. “This show is destined to become an icon. As the day progressed, the buzz about Danger Island went through the park like wildfire. We had standing room crowds. It was wonderful.”

Mirage designed and built the 4, 500 seat aqua-stadium in four months prior to opening in February 2007. The construction project included dredging a lake within the Chimelong property. The stage is 100 yards wide and includes a boat ramp, a jet-ski ramp, a submarine, a crashing jet, multiple slides for life, exploding towers, break-a-way walls and variable depth pool to accommodate the myriad of high falls and dives the Mirage team performs.
Action Director, Todd Lester exclaimed, “The cast and crew were just pumped. The new show is already so exciting, but with that much energy, we had amazing performances.” 

Directing the new Danger Island was a huge undertaking, especially with the tight production and construction schedule. Mirage put together a two-man team of Todd Lester and Tim Lowry to coordinate over 250 special FX and the increased cast size.
The expanded cast includes 10 Shaolin monks and several martial arts sequences, along with freestyle motocross performers. Mirage has recruited top stunt and extreme talent from around the world to perform in “Danger Island”.

“Danger Island” will run through April 31, 2009. This extended contract represents the second phase of the project.
